To find your IPv4 go to and add it to Authorized networks in a Networking tab. To find instance IP go to the Cloud SQL Instances page in the Google Cloud Platform Consoleįor security reasons, in order to connect to Google Cloud SQL you need to set up your computer's IP address in a Google Cloud Console.
